  • Green City Gallery: Showing Off Urban Green
    Green City Gallery: Showing Off Urban Green
    04:10 | Ryanne Hodson | Oct 2nd, 2007 |

    The Green City Gallery is an eco-demonstration site/art gallery/community meeting and event space in downtown Berkeley, Calif. A collaboration between Bay Localize, an Oakland-based non-profit focused on post petroleum community empowerment, and Dig Cooperative, an eco-design crew helping to re-invent urban environments to be more sustainable.   • Drop Ship Product Sourcing with Doba
    Drop Ship Product Sourcing with Doba
    13:32 | Brad Baldwin | Aug 16th, 2007 |

    Doba offers a Web-based product sourcing platform connecting eCommerce retailers with wholesale suppliers who drop ship products. Retailers can see inventory and integrate a complete photo and product description database into their own web sites or even eBay.
